Ethics in archaeobotany: identifying current issues and initiating a declaration of principlesNARA Subscribed
This article presents the first systematic assessment of ethical concerns specific to archaeobotanical research, focusing on principles and values. Conducted by an international group of archaeobotanists, the study used an anonymous online survey to document experiences and perceptions within the archaeobotanical community with the aim of raising awareness, identifying prevalent good practices and noting points for improvement...
